William Nisbet Chambers is a scholar working on Political Science and International Relations, Marketing and Surgery. According to data from OpenAlex, William Nisbet Chambers has authored 27 papers receiving a total of 444 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 13 papers in Political Science and International Relations, 7 papers in Marketing and 2 papers in Surgery. Recurrent topics in William Nisbet Chambers’s work include American Constitutional Law and Politics (13 papers), American History and Culture (7 papers) and Dialysis and Renal Disease Management (1 paper). William Nisbet Chambers is often cited by papers focused on American Constitutional Law and Politics (13 papers), American History and Culture (7 papers) and Dialysis and Renal Disease Management (1 paper). William Nisbet Chambers collaborates with scholars based in United States. William Nisbet Chambers's co-authors include Walter Dean Burnham, Robert W. Johannsen, Morton F. Reiser, Roy F. Nichols, Frank J. Sorauf, David Hackett Fischer, Noble E. Cunningham, Robert R. Alford, F. Goodale and Modestino G. Criscitiello and has published in prestigious journals such as New England Journal of Medicine, Circulation and American Sociological Review.
